November 23, 2011: Haiti Relief Fund Expedition Crew’s doing Cholera prevention in 22nd. section communal Malanga, formation and distribution of aqua-table pills and chlorine bleach to the people who vitally needs help in Malanga. Malanga a remote mountain of south east of Haiti. where Cholera has been ravaging the people and there is no access for any vehicles, it takes 13 hours of walking to reach the people in Malanga.
